Taking over the space from “The Cage”, this is a large multi room game which features a split start told with a novel tale. Story is good and theming and set pieces carry this off effectively. Once the game starts there is a lot to do, and the game changes gear from linear to non-linear and back again and there a couple of points where it’s easy to get bogged down. Theming is good and the puzzles are relatively standard but some are very obtuse, I think signposting needs some work to improve the overall flow of the game. This is billed as their hardest game but I think some observation puzzles are unfair.
